Program Analysis
Civil Engineering graduates from the University of Dayton earn slightly less than the national average one year after graduation. The average salary for University of Dayton graduates is $71,411, while the national average is $71,990.44. Five years after graduation, the average salary for University of Dayton graduates increases to $74,487.
Graduates of the Civil Engineering program at the University of Dayton have no debt. The program graduates 43 students per year.
